Add support for modern flexbox layout
Flexbox model will replace old xul box as the default display model so this patch adds support for that in a whole bunch of styles. A lot of style rules are marked as "Fx < 112 compatibility" rules and those can be removed when 112 hits release.
This commit is contained in:
@@ -25,7 +25,7 @@ See the above repository for updates as well as full license text. */
|
||||
@media (-moz-platform: windows-win10),(-moz-os-version: windows-win10){
|
||||
:root[tabsintitlebar="true"] #nav-bar{ padding-left: calc(var(--uc-hide-window-control-space,1) * 134px + 20px) !important; }
|
||||
}
|
||||
#toolbar-menubar[autohide="true"] + #TabsToolbar .titlebar-buttonbox{ -moz-box-direction: reverse }
|
||||
#toolbar-menubar[autohide="true"] + #TabsToolbar .titlebar-buttonbox{ -moz-box-direction: reverse; flex-direction: row-reverse }
|
||||
}
|
||||
|
||||
#navigator-toolbox{ --tab-min-height: 40px }
|
||||
|
||||
Reference in New Issue
Block a user